Severn, Thomas Henry

[E] Severn, Thomas Henry, composer and
vocalist, elder brother of above, was born at
London, November 5, 1801. Son of a music
master at Hoxton, and brother of Joseph
Severn, the painter. He was a teacher in
London, and died at Wandsworth, April 15,
1881.

[W] Works. — Te Deum, vocal duets. The Lay,
a collection of songs by C. V. Incledon [1845].
Songs of the Days of Chivalry, by T. H.
Bayly, 1831. Single Sojigs : Dear scenes of
my home ; Fill the goblet ; Friendship ; Goe,
happy rose ; Her eyes the glow-worme lend
thee ; Jamie ; Rose of EUesmere, etc. Pf .
